Traffic Procedures for Morning Drop Off

You may have noticed an increased presence of volunteers and staff at Lenski while dropping students off in the circle drive in the morning.  In an effort to keep children safe when coming to school please keep in mind the following in support of these efforts:
  • Drop off in a single file lane
  • When loading and unloading, be sure to pull over to the right drop off lane and stay in a single drop-off lane to ensure students are not crossing in front of other vehicles. Do not park anywhere on the left side of the circle drive.
  • Do not pull up next to another vehicle to drop off. 
  • Your child may get out of the car on the right anywhere along the fence and head into school.
  • After your child has exited the car, you are welcome to safely pull around the car in front of you to slowly and cautiously exit the parking lot.
  • As you are exiting, please keep in mind that there is a crosswalk where children may be crossing to enter the school.  STOP to check for any pedestrian before you proceed.
  • If you are dropping your child on a day when they have a large project or anything that requires you to assist them, we ask that you park in the PARKING LOT to help your child and then they can use the crosswalk to go into school.
  • There is no drop off beyond the crosswalk.  Beyond the cross-walk is  designated for BUSES ONLY. 
 
Please use the guidelines to expedite the drop off process and help to keep children safe during the morning drop off.  We appreciate your support.

Box Tops Add Up!!
The Box Top program is divided into 2 periods:

November 2nd - March 1st and March 2nd - November 1st.   After each period, Lois Lenski receives a check for the total box tops submitted during that period.   Lenski just received a check for $1,667 for the period March 2, 2015 - November 1, 2015.   This is OUTSTANDING!   Box tops have just been sent to Box Tops for Education for the period November 2, 2015 - March 2, 2016.   A check should be coming to the school soon.  The funds have been used to purchase the "wiggle" stools that are in the library and in your classroom.
